D-Day: Operation OverlordOn the 6th June, 1944, the largest amphibious assault in history was launched against the Normandy coast its ultimate goal, the establishment of an allied foothold in Nazi-occupied France. Having seen the tide of the war turn in North Africa in 1942, and the subsequent invasion of Sicily and mainland Italy in 1943, there was growing pressure on the allies to open up a new front by launching an invasion of north-west Europe. This was pounded by the fighting on the eastern front, which had seen the Russians suffering huge casualties while slowly grinding their way forward against the tottering Wehrmacht. Therefore, in July 1943, the first plans were put in place for invasion the target, Normandy. 2. Root causes of warCulture of violence The culture of violence pervades our society, glorifying war rather than educating for peace, nonviolence, and international cooperation. Globalization Economic globalization has marginalized broad sections of the worlds population, further widening the gap between rich and poor. Use of environmental resources The use of environmental resources is neither sustainable nor un-equitable. The worlds dominant consumers are overwhelmingly concentrated among the well off, but the environmental damage from it falls most severely on the poor. Colonialism and neo-colonialism Indigenous and un-represented peoples are suffering from the suppression of their right to self-determination, ethnic and cultural genocide, the violation of their cultural, language and religious freedoms, and the militarisation and nuclearisation of their lives, lands and waters. Racial, ethnic, religious, and gender intolerance Ethnic, religious and racial intolerance, and nationalism are among the principal sources of modern armed conflict. Gender injustice The costs of the machismo that still pervades most societies are high for men whose choices are limited by this standard, and for women who experience continual violence both in war and in peace. Lack of protection and respect for children & youth Children and youth continue to be exploited and victimized, particularly in violent conflict situations where harming children has bee not only a consequence, but frequently a strategy of war. Lack of democracy and just global governance The promotion of democracy at all levels of society is a prerequisite for replacing the rule of force with the rule of law. Belief that violence and warfare are inherent in human nature It is monly assumed that violence and warfare are inherent in human nature. Local munity violence Violence in local munities paves the way for conflicts at national and international levels. Religions Religions have been a cause of war.3.
